Lite Dedicated Server - SSD
Express Dedicated Server - SSD
Basic Dedicated Server - SSD
Professional Dedicated Server - SSD
Advanced Dedicated Server - SSD
Evaluate Options: Compare different blockchain platforms such as Ethereum, Hyperledger, Corda, or others based on your specific needs and use case.
Choose Platform: Select the most suitable blockchain platform for your web hosting server based on factors like compatibility with your applications, development tools, and community support.
Install Operating System: Install and configure the operating system (OS) on your dedicated server. Popular choices include Linux distributions like Ubuntu, CentOS, or Debian.
Deploy Blockchain Node: Set up and deploy a blockchain node on your server according to the chosen blockchain platform. Follow the platform-specific documentation and guidelines for installation and configuration.
Configure Network: Configure network settings, firewall rules, and security measures to ensure the integrity and security of your blockchain node and server infrastructure.
Configure DNS: Set up domain name system (DNS) configuration to point domain names to your server's IP address, allowing users to access hosted websites.
Implement SSL/TLS Security: Enable SSL/TLS encryption to secure communication between clients and your web hosting server, protecting sensitive data transmitted over the network.
Integrate Blockchain Data: Develop scripts or APIs to integrate blockchain data or functionality into your web hosting services, providing enhanced features or interactions for users.
Design Contracts: Design smart contracts to implement desired functionalities and business logic using programming languages supported by the chosen blockchain platform (e.g., Solidity for Ethereum).
Test Contracts: Develop and test smart contracts in a local development environment or on testnet networks to ensure correctness, security, and functionality.
Deploy Contracts: Deploy smart contracts to the mainnet or appropriate blockchain network for production use, following best practices for contract deployment and management.
Bug Fixing: Identify and address any issues or bugs discovered during testing, ensuring the stability and reliability of your server infrastructure and services.
Deployment: Deploy your blockchain web hosting server to a production environment, making necessary configurations and optimizations for performance, security, and scalability.
Monitoring and Maintenance: Implement monitoring tools and processes to continuously monitor the health, performance, and security of your blockchain web hosting server. Regularly perform maintenance tasks and updates to ensure optimal operation and security posture.